Virgin Galactic Holdings, Inc. Form 8-K Summary
Business Context and Reporting Period
This Current Report on Form 8-K was filed by Virgin Galactic Holdings, Inc. (NYSE: SPCE) on April 21, 2026. The report discloses amendments to the employment agreements of two senior executives: Douglas Ahrens (Chief Financial Officer and Treasurer) and Aparna Chitale (Chief People Officer and Executive Vice President, Astronaut Operations).

Material Changes
The primary material change involves the modification of severance and benefit provisions for the CFO and Chief People Officer effective April 21, 2026. Key changes include:
- Bonus Entitlement: Upon a qualifying termination, both executives are now entitled to receive any earned but unpaid annual bonus for the year prior to the year of termination.
- Severance Multiplier: For Mr. Ahrens, the cash severance multiplier upon a qualifying termination within 24 months following a change in control was increased from 1.0 to 1.5.
- Healthcare Coverage: For both executives, Company-subsidized healthcare coverage upon a qualifying termination within 24 months following a change in control was increased from 12 to 18 months.
A "qualifying termination" is defined as termination by the Company without "cause" or by the executive for "good reason."
